It’s quite appropriate that I show you my completed socks with this post (I started them in the car to St. Louis…explanation below). 60 stitches on US 1 needles, magic cast on, toe up, boring stockinette with k2 p2 rib in Online Supersocke #100. I’m not even bothering to count for my so called summer of socks anymore (if you’re still counting, it’s 4 pair). I should have been a little more careful with the fit. Since I work almost exclusively with Opal sock yarn it didn’t really dawn on me that my perfect 60 stitch fit might not be quite as perfect in different sock yarn. It’s also a little rougher than Opal…I’m hoping they’ll soften up in the wash.
